'''Ouřefr''' /ˈəʊr̝ɛfə/ (''Ouřefŕnie cijtnŕ'' /əʊr̝ɛfəɲeː tsijʔtnɐː/) is an [[Idavic]] language belonging to the Nabŋaic branch. It is inspired by Czech, Dutch, Cantonese, and Japanese (but mainly by the first two). It is the most widely spoken Nabŋaic language and is related to [[Nabbrzé]], which is the Mandarin/Russian counterpart.


Ouřefr is the international lingua franca in its home world. It is native to the island nation of Ouřefie and is also official in the large continental country of Lo'eďéw, and thus has some accentual variation.

Unlike Nabbrzé, Ouřefr has more loans from the classical language [[Netagin]], a fellow Idavic language.
